From d0d06865136eaa0f982a5fb20dde3b8260556f15 Mon Sep 17 00:00:00 2001 From: Erler Chris Date: Sun, 2 Feb 2025 23:31:33 +0100 Subject: [PATCH] add ProxyFix to get users IP --- fhost.py | 2 ++ 1 file changed, 2 insertions(+) diff --git a/fhost.py b/fhost.py index 5578f6e..a5d21dc 100755 --- a/fhost.py +++ b/fhost.py @@ -43,8 +43,10 @@ import secrets import re from validators import url as url_valid from pathlib import Path +from werkzeug.middleware.proxy_fix import ProxyFix app = Flask(__name__, instance_relative_config=True) +app.wsgi_app = ProxyFix(app.wsgi_app, x_for=1) app.config.update( SQLALCHEMY_TRACK_MODIFICATIONS=False, PREFERRED_URL_SCHEME="https", # nginx users: make sure to have